Aspects to Consider When Purchasing Used Wooden Pallets


When purchasing used wooden pallets, a number of aspects ought to be considered to guarantee that the pallets fulfill your needs:

1. Condition

Check the total condition of the pallet. Look for agronytradingllc damaged boards, splinters, or warping that might compromise its integrity.

2. Size

Figure out the specific size needed for your application. Common sizes include 48x40 inches, but custom-made sizes might be available.

3. Weight Capacity

Comprehend the weight capability required for your pallets. Various pallets can hold various weights, so make sure to select accordingly.

4. Product

The majority of wooden pallets are made from pine or wood. Each type has various durability, weight capability, and cost.

5. Shipping Costs

Think about the costs connected with carrying the pallets to your place. Many regional suppliers use delivery, while some online markets may not.

6. Source Reliability

Ensure that the supplier is trusted. Check for reviews or request referrals to confirm the quality of the pallets.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)


1. Are used wooden pallets safe to utilize?

Yes, used wooden pallets can be safe if they are examined for damage, dealt with appropriately, and sourced from respectable providers. Always look for labels suggesting compliance with security requirements.

2. How can I inform if a wooden pallet remains in excellent condition?

Look for noticeable signs of damage, such as damaged slats or extreme wear. Pallets must also be free from mold and bug infestations.

3. Can I personalize the size of the pallets?

While the majority of used pallets come in standard sizes, some providers may provide custom-made sizes. Be sure to ask about personalization choices when getting in touch with providers.

4. What is the very best method to tidy used wooden pallets for home use?

To clean pallets for indoor usage, scrub them with warm soapy water and a brush. For mold issues, a mix of vinegar and water can work as an effective cleaner. Permit the pallets to dry completely before using them.

5. Exist policies I should understand?

Different markets have differed regulations concerning pallet usage. For particular applications, such as food shipping, compliance with security and hygiene standards is essential.
